Cross-country skiers of all experience levels have a unique opportunity at Little Kenosee next month.  

Around 500 candles will be set up along the 3.2 kilometre ski track trail by the lake on February 18th from 7:00 p.m. to 9:00 p.m. The trail starts near the Riding Academy. 

“It happens at night, so you can ski along the trail lit up by all these wonderful candles,” Manager of visitor experience and public programming with Sask parks, Allyssa Danchak said. “It's just a really cool nighttime activity.” 

Anyone interested can bring their own skis or snowshoes, or they have the option of renting skis or snowshoes at the Kenosee Inn.  

“You don’t have to ski, you can also walk or snowshoe along the side of the trail, so it’s really accessible for anyone.” 

There’s an opportunity to warm up at the end of the trail, as there will be fires and a warm up shelter.  

Registration is not required, but those who need to rent skis or snowshoes should do so in advance.  

“The activity itself is just come, enjoy from 7:00 p.m. to 9:00 p.m. there’s pretty much unlimited space on the trail.” 

If temperatures are forecasted at or below -26°C with the wind chill, the program will be cancelled, but 24 hours' notice will be given.
